IP_ADAPTER_DNS_SUFFIX structure (iptypes.h)
The IP_ADAPTER_DNS_SUFFIX structure stores a DNS suffix in a linked list of DNS suffixes for a particular adapter.
Syntax
typedef struct _IP_ADAPTER_DNS_SUFFIX {
struct _IP_ADAPTER_DNS_SUFFIX *Next;
WCHAR String[MAX_DNS_SUFFIX_STRING_LENGTH];
} IP_ADAPTER_DNS_SUFFIX, *PIP_ADAPTER_DNS_SUFFIX;
Members
Next
A pointer to the next DNS suffix in the linked list.
String[MAX_DNS_SUFFIX_STRING_LENGTH]
The DNS suffix for this DNS suffix entry.
Remarks
The IP_ADAPTER_ADDRESSES structure is retrieved by the GetAdaptersAddresses function. The FirstDnsSuffix member of the IP_ADAPTER_ADDRESSES structure is a pointer to a linked list of IP_ADAPTER_DNS_SUFFIX structures.
Requirements
Requirement | Value |
---|---|
Minimum supported client | Windows Vista with SP1 [desktop apps only] |
Minimum supported server | Windows Server 2008 [desktop apps only] |
Header | iptypes.h (include Iphlpapi.h) |